Handover note — Calibration Weights, Batch 7

Hi team at Greymoor Instruments — passing along the details for the incoming set. All nine weights were cleaned, verified against our reference standard, and packed with fresh desiccant in the grey transit case. Certificates are in the lid pocket. Keep the case sealed until your metrologist signs it in. The courier arrives Tuesday afternoon, and the confidential hand-over instruction for that exchange is below.

drop instructions, hahip-badug: the quenox ralath courier leaves the kaseth fraiel rusiel tameth belys istdor ralion giliel ledger at gate 7830 under passcode 165413

Subject: DR drill Thursday — firmware channel failover

Hi support folks,

Quick reminder: Thursday we're running the disaster-recovery drill for the Glimmerbox firmware update channel. Expect the staging channel to go dark for an hour while we fail over to the Redquay mirror. If a device gets stuck mid-update, use the recovery passphrase below.

strongbox words: olimir-tamael

Cron drift: the Tallowfen scheduler hosts drift when NTP sync fails after a reboot. Symptoms: jobs firing 2–6 minutes late, duplicate runs on the reporting tier. Check chrony status first; restart only if offset exceeds threshold. Do not manually re-trigger billing jobs. Ongoing investigation notes, affected host list, and the mitigation steps are tracked on the internal page below.

runbook for tagug-hafog: https://jira.lumiclabs.internal/projects/pages/pages/9773c0d8